3 definitions

poise (Noun) — A cgs unit of dynamic viscosity equal to one dyne-second per square centimetre; the viscosity of a fluid in which a force of one dyne per square centimetre maintains a velocity of 1 centimetre per second.

poise (Noun) — A state of being balanced in a stable equilibrium.

poise (Noun) — Great coolness and composure under strain. ex. "keep your poise"

4 definitions

poise (Verb) — Be motionless, in suspension. ex. "The bird poised for a few moments before it attacked"

poise (Verb) — Prepare (oneself) for something unpleasant or difficult.

poise (Verb) — Cause to be balanced or suspended.

poise (Verb) — Hold or carry in equilibrium.
